Abstract

A Personal Noise Reduction for enclosed cabins is disclosed. According to one embodiment, an input audio source corresponding to sound received from multiple microphones situated equidistantly in both directions in a two dimensional plane, is converted to a digital signal via an analog to digital (A/D) convertor. The AID converted audio is analyzed for content to identify ambient noise. The frequency, amplitude and phase of the identified ambient noise is subsequently determined. A Noise correction sound wave is generated with negative phase of that corresponding to the identified ambient noise. The noise correction sound wave is added to the identified noise to create a noise corrected sound.

Claims (12)

1 . A Personal Noise Reduction method comprising:

Providing an input audio source;

Converting the input audio source to a digital signal via an analog to digital (A/D) convertor;

Analyzing the A/D converted audio for content and identifying ambient noise;

Determining frequency, amplitude and phase of the identified ambient noise;

Generating a noise correction sound wave with the same frequency and amplitude but negative phase of that corresponding to the identified ambient noise;

Outputting the noise correction sound wave.

2 . The Personal Noise Reduction of claim 1 wherein the negative phase is a phase shifted wave with a shift of 180 degrees from the phase of the identified ambient noise.

3 . The Personal Noise Reduction of claim 1 further comprising monitoring the A/D converted audio for changes in the identified ambient noise and identifying any additions or changes to the identified ambient noise.

4 . The Personal Noise Reduction of claim 1 , wherein the input audio source is received from multiple microphones situated in the enclosed cabin.

5 . The Personal Noise Reduction of claim 4 , wherein the microphones are of Cardiod type.

6 . The Personal Noise Reduction of claim 4 , wherein the enclosed cabin is a hotel room.
